Hemlock Removal in Ventura County, CA
Hemlock removal services involve the careful elimination of hemlock trees from residential properties. This process is often requested when trees pose safety concerns, are diseased, or are interfering with landscape plans. Projects can range from removing a single problematic tree to clearing multiple hemlocks across a yard or property.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of the removal, the impact on their landscape, and any necessary follow-up steps to ensure the health and safety of their outdoor space.
Before requesting hemlock removal, property owners should consider factors such as the size and location of the trees, potential impacts on surrounding plants or structures, and whether removal is the best option for their landscape goals. It's also useful to inquire about disposal methods for the removed trees and any recommendations for replanting or land restoration afterward. Clear communication about these details helps ensure the removal process aligns with property owners' needs and expectations.
